diff --git a/modules/io/pymod/hhsearch.py b/modules/io/pymod/hhsearch.py index 5b8ebf3f6fd1390a4d9e5a2435adf1355b63b63e..a9f9e8402ef125984a4648adc647a5184c87d226 100644 --- a/modules/io/pymod/hhsearch.py +++ b/modules/io/pymod/hhsearch.py @@ -115,7 +115,7 @@ class HHSearchResult: q_seq+=re.split('\s+', line)[3] if line.startswith('T'): t_seq+=re.split('\s+', line)[3] - ali=seq.MultiSeqAlignment() + ali=seq.AlignmentHandle() ali.AddSequence(seq.Sequence.FromString('query', q_seq)) ali.AddSequence(seq.Sequence.FromString('target', t_seq)) return ali diff --git a/modules/seq/base/pymod/export_sequence.cc b/modules/seq/base/pymod/export_sequence.cc index 41e36d275df3348ab49c030daac56637967699bf..01e7417f312a7effcf927cbfcebd80f938064429 100644 --- a/modules/seq/base/pymod/export_sequence.cc +++ b/modules/seq/base/pymod/export_sequence.cc @@ -207,6 +207,7 @@ void export_sequence() def("SequenceToInfo", &SequenceToInfo); def("SequenceListToInfo", &SequenceListToInfo); def("SequenceFromInfo", &SequenceFromInfo); + def("CreateAlignment", &CreateAlignment); def("AlignmentFromSequenceList", &AlignmentFromSequenceList); def("SequenceListFromInfo", &SequenceListFromInfo); }